Elizabeth and Vanessa share their Halloween costume plans as well as their good/bad/funnies before giving their unqualified advice to listener questions about how to deal with mentally ill and armed neighbors, how to prepare your child for baby number two, how to set a road path for fertility, and what to do as a nanny about exclusive or discriminating mom groups?
